In the early 1990's the invasion of the coffee franchises began in the city of many coffee houses. While these are not exactly the home to artists and poets with a notebook - they do serve the chemical stimulant. Starbuck's coffee is strong, Spinelli coffee is stronger, and Peet's is the strongest. The Specialty Coffee Association of Los Angeles evaluates $1.5 billion was spent on cappuccino and steamed coffees in 1993. There are 4,000 coffee specialty stores in the U.S. in 1994, and 10,000 by the year 2,000.
